590776
000000000000000000047f64aced27787be39dffab93aef4e5e7cb5062fb73b5
Time
08-19-2019 16:15:39 (Local)
Sponsored
Transaction Fees
0.06383192
BTC
Confirmations
316102
Total Amounts
3964231.61793263 USDT
Transaction Counts
443
Previous Block:
Merkle Root:
21579e242866e2657994dd7297b0fa96ca99762ef9316e016da64ed833190209